WebOct 18, 2024 · You could say that cryptocurrencies are all about confirmation. As long as a transaction is unconfirmed, it is pending and can be forged. When a transaction is confirmed, it is set in stone. It is no longer forgeable, it can‘t be reversed, it is part of an immutable record of historical transactions: of the so-called blockchain. WebJun 23, 2024 · Cryptocurrency is called “criptomoneda” in Spanish. Table of Contents What is another name for cryptocurrency? What is cryptocurrency in simple word? What are the …
